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59053 169 47 793222145 75891
46 0542873644 73359
46 0542873644 73359
643791 90 60
All about undefined
Interested in learning more?
46 0542873644 73359
643791 90 60
See more
47650275581 767245203
11 37371 935424
See more
904 0162832
9728540133 6055 193079223 22
See more